Builder brands: Marketing Hub - How to create a Google Ad campaign
You may advertise your services or goods by setting up a Google Ad campaign using search results, videos, mobile apps, retail listings, websites, and more. Your advertising objective, brand strategy, and the amount of time you have to devote should all be taken into consideration when deciding what kind of campaign you require.
The steps listed below will show you how to create a Google Ad campaign:
Creating a Google Ad campaign
- Log in to your account manager via https://www.networksolutions.com/my-account/login.
- Click Websites from the left navigation menu.

Note: Alternatively, if you have multiple website builder accounts, click Launch to proceed. - Click Marketing Hub from the left-hand menu.

- Click on AdSpend. You can create a Google Ad campaign from the following options:

- Within the Dashboard, click on the Let’s Go button.
- Within Google Campaigns, click on the Create a New Campaign button.

- You will then be asked to set up a new campaign. Set your campaign budget and the name of your new campaign, then click the Create a New Campaign button.

- You can set up the name of a new Ad Group by clicking on the Create New Ad Group button. You also have the option to skip this step by clicking on the Skip Ad Group Creation button.

- Next, enter the keywords for your campaign. You can either set the status of your keywords to Pause or Enable.

- Click on the Save Keywords button.
- You have successfully created a Google Ad campaign!
Note: If the status of your keywords is paused, you need to enable them in your Google Ads account.
